India records 48,268 new coronavirus cases

31 Oct 2020 / 12:33 H.

    MUMBAI, Oct 31 (Reuters) - India's coronavirus caseload stood at 8.1 million on Saturday, with 48,268 new cases being recorded in the last 24 hours, data from the health ministry showed.

    India has the world's second-highest caseload, behind only the United States, but new infections have seen a dip since September.

    Deaths rose up by 551, taking total mortalities to 121,641, the health ministry said. (Reporting by Shilpa Jamkhandikar; Editing by William Mallard)
